Night-shift staff: Floor 4 of the Tellhaven Building opens this week. After 21:00, access is via the rear stairwell only; the lifts are locked out overnight during the settling period. Complete a walk-through of the new floor once per shift and log it. The stairwell keypad accepts the code below.

badge for yahop-fawep: bdg-XBKXI-68071

To: Sales Leads, Dorvette Industrial

The quarterly gross-margin review is complete. Blended margin came in at 38.2%, two points under target, with the Halloway product family the main drag due to sustained discounting and higher input costs on the Nerith alloy line. Effective next month, margin floors will apply per product family, and deals below floor will route to finance for approval. Updated floor tables will be circulated by your regional controllers. These measures support the commercial plan summarised below.

management briefing: The renewal with Wenixix Holdings closes at $2 million a year, 20 percent above the last contract. Project Druix slips by one quarter because of the tooling delay.

**Handover Note — Warranty Overrun, Merrow Line**

For the board: warranty costs on the Merrow appliance line are tracking 38% over provision, driven by a faulty seal batch. Remediation is funded through Q3. Ardith Calloway assumes oversight from me on Monday. The commercial implications she will manage are summarised immediately below.

board note of yahig-yahif: Silmirox Works plans to raise the Aldius list price by 18.5 percent in January. The steering committee signed off on a budget of $141.9 million for Project Tamix. The renewal with Eliysek Logistics closes at $114.1 million a year, 18.9 percent below the last contract. Project Gordor slips by a full year because of the supplier delay.

Memo to Branch Managers — Quillbrook Term Sheet. Quick update: the term sheet from Quillbrook Logistics landed Friday and it's broadly what we hoped for — shared warehousing, co-branded delivery, and a revenue split that tilts our way after year one. A few rough edges remain around liability caps, so don't mention specifics to customers yet. Legal expects a signable version within three weeks. Treat this as sensitive; the wider plan it supports is summarised confidentially below.

confidential, yagaf-kaguf: The eastern region missed its Kasok quota by 57.3 percent last quarter. Rusielek Works plans to raise the Kelix list price by 37.6 percent in February. The pricing group signed off on a budget of $308.5 million for Project Quenwyn. The renewal with Norwynax Foods closes at $199.4 million a year, 2.4 percent above the last contract.